Boost Your Business Success With These Mobile Marketing Tips

By John Miguel

Mobile marketing may be a great source of major or minor income for you. This list of tips should put you "in the know" to become a successful mobile marketer.

One of the best strategies you can employ in your mobile marketing campaign is to create an app that stays relevant to your niche, and is packed with information that is helpful to your customers. Choose an App that is entertaining or that provides pertinent information. You can generate revenue from such apps in two ways: either by including links to your services and products, or just by selling copies of the app itself.

Be concise and user-friendly. Your customers should access the information they need in a few clicks. It is hard to type well on small, mobile keypads. Because of this you will need to keep the clicks and typing down to a minimum.

Send out coupons or offers to your customers via text or MMS. You can include promo codes with the coupons. The codes are then linked to your mobile site by using a tracking code. Coupons are a great incentive to attract new customers and to reward loyal customers.

For a great way to bring in customers and help your brand become more well-known, use QR codes in your campaigns. Using QR codes lets your customers get instant access to special offers, discounts, and coupons. They are quite user friendly and simple to capture on cell phone. QR codes let your reach your customers easily and quickly with relevant information.

Never randomly message your customers. Respect your customers' attention by always giving them useful content when you send out messages. Nothing can kill a good mobile marketing program faster than unnecessarily contacting your customers with frequent messages. Customers aren't looking for humorous, personal messages from a business they patronize. They're looking for valuable information and ways to save money.

Your main website absolutely must have a link pointing to any business-oriented presences you maintain on social networks, like Facebook or Twitter. If your customers know you have a presence on a social media network, they will check you out but they won't search.

Send out quizzes and trivia to customers who have signed up for it emails, and keep them mobile friendly. A quiz or a game popping up on their phone is more likely to engage consumers than a plain advertisement. Quizzes not only entertain your customers. If you construct them cleverly, you can make customer feedback part of your customers' responses, giving you valuable data you can use to serve them better.

Use short code that is dedicated. It may cost more up-front, but the additional protection it gives your brand can be priceless. Dedicated short code also offers you some legal protection.

Making a custom app for your business can be a good idea. Your customers can use your app to check for specials and promotions. You will not only see positive sales, you will also build your brand recognition. The cost of your app can vary, depending on your investment and the app's features. Consult with a professional to assist you in pricing it right.

Mobile marketing invites a world of possibilities, but when used improperly, it can quickly become an irritant. Use a methodical approach in using the tips learned from this article, especially if mobile marketing is new to you. You will likely see an increase in the size of your customer base and your profits.
